CrewAI
Framework for orchestrating role-playing AI agents.
Pros
- +Open-source and highly customizable
- +Clear role-based multi-agent architecture
- +Active developer community and documentation
- +Works with multiple LLM providers
Cons
- –Requires Python development skills to use
- –No built-in hosted UI — code-first framework
- –Debugging multi-agent interactions can be complex
Glean
Enterprise AI search and agent platform that connects to company knowledge.
Pros
- +Connects and indexes data across many internal company tools
- +Provides unified AI-powered search and answers
- +Helps employees find information faster across scattered sources
Cons
- –Setup requires connecting and indexing multiple data sources
- –Most valuable for organizations with significant internal data sprawl
